Posted Nov 7, 2024
Unreliable
PNY NVMe drive has worked reliably internally for 20 months no issues. After moving to this enclosure it rapidly degraded over the course of a week from high speeds (200+MB/s) to low speeds (29MB/s) to disconnecting randomly and corrupting the Virtual Machine data on it.
